The United Nations Development Programme (UNDP) is the knowledge frontier organization for sustainable development in the UN Development System and serves as the integrator for collective action to realize the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s). UNDP's policy work carried out at HQ, Regional Hubs and Country Office levels, forms a contiguous spectrum of deep local knowledge to cutting-edge global perspectives and advocacy. In this context, UNDP invests in the Global Policy Network (GPN), a network of field-based and global technical expertise across a wide range of knowledge domains and in support of the signature solutions and organizational capabilities envisioned in the Strategic Plan.

Within the GPN, the Bureau for Policy and Programme Support (BPPS) has the responsibility for developing all relevant policies and guidance to support the results of UNDP's Strategic Plan. BPPS's staff provides technical advice to Country Offices, advocates for UNDP corporate messages, represents UNDP at multi-stakeholder fora including public-private dialogues, government and civil society dialogues, and engages in UN inter-agency coordination in specific thematic areas. BPPS works closely with UNDP's Crisis Bureau (CB) to support emergency and crisis response. BPPS ensures that issues of risk are fully integrated into UNDP's development programmes. BPPS assists UNDP and partners to achieve higher quality development results through an integrated approach that links results-based management and performance monitoring with more effective and new ways of working. BPPS supports UNDP and partners to be more innovative, knowledge and data-driven including in its programme support efforts.

The 2030 Agenda for SDGs and the pledge to leave no one behind reflect the interconnectedness of health and sustainable development, including widening economic and social inequalities, the climate crisis, rapid urbanization, the continuing burden of HIV and other infectious diseases (e.g., malaria, tuberculosis), the growing burden of non-communicable diseases and the emergence of health threats. The scope and scale of delivering health and well-being for all demands innovative partnerships and financing. As affirmed in the Political Declaration of the 2019 High-Level Meeting on Universal Health Coverage (UHC), the Global Fund to Fight AIDS, Tuberculosis and Malaria (Global Fund), Gavi, the Vaccine Alliance (Gavi) and others are critical partners for delivering on the health-related goals of the 2030 Agenda. Stronger Collaboration, Better Health: Global Action Plan for Healthy Lives and Well-being for All outlines how a dozen multilateral health, development and humanitarian agencies, including UNDP, the Global Fund, Gavi and others will collaborate to be more efficient and effective in supporting countries to deliver UHC and achieve the health-related SDG targets.

UNDPโ€™s partnership with the Global Fund to fight AIDS, Tuberculosis and Malaria (Global Fund), in line with UNDPโ€™s HIV, Health and Development Strategy 2022-2025: Connecting the Dots, makes a vital contribution to UNDPโ€™s Strategic Plan 2022-2025, the 2030 Agenda for Sustainable Development, the SDGs and the pledge to leave no one behind.ย ย 

As a long-standing partner of the Global Fund, UNDPโ€™s value proposition lies in providing an integrated package of development solutions to strengthen institutions to deliver health services. Through its contributions as interim Principal Recipient (PR) and provider of technical assistance to Global Fund grants in 53 countries since 2003, UNDPโ€™s provision of the integrated policy, implementation and capacity development support to countries has yielded significant health and development results in challenging operating environments. Proactive risk management and investing in sustainability are the cornerstones of UNDPโ€™s portfolio management approach in supporting countries with significant national capacity constraints to manage large-scale health programmes. By providing technical assistance to national counterparts during all phases of implementation, strengthening legislation, policies and regulatory frameworks, and building capacities across key functional areas, including financial management, health information systems, systems for managing health products, UNDP is able to deliver results whilst sustainably transitioning to national entities. UNDPโ€™s track record as PR over the last 15 years and capacity to deliver in challenging operating environments has been critical for strengthening its positioning as a health implementation support partner

Based on demand from UNDP Country Offices, and building on the relationships, expertise, systems and partnerships, including across the UN family, and comparative advantage established through the Global Fund partnership, the GPN/BPPS/Global Fund Partnership and Health Systems Team (GFPHST โ€“ Global Fund Partnership Team) is providing support to Country Offices through three overarching modalities: 1) the Global Fund portfolio, 2) health procurement and supply chain management support, and 3) other health implementation support beyond the Global Fund, including Gavi-funded activities and Smart Health Facilities.

Under the overall supervision of the GFPHST Senior Health PSM Advisor, the Health Product Management (HPM) Advisor shall play a key role in the thematic area of Systems for Managing Health Products in providing technical support services to UNDP Country Offices (COs) implementing health programmes. The HPM Advisor will work in coordination with GFPHST and in close collaboration with COs, Regional Bureaus (including Hubs), Bureau of Management Services, Legal Office, Office of Audit and Investigations, Global Fund, and other health stakeholders (GAVI, GDF, WHO, UNICEF, WFP).ย  The HPM Advisor will support the Senior Advisor by leading on developing and maintaining the technical capacity of the GFPHST PSM Team and the CO PSM Teams, supporting COs with developing and implementing new capacity development projects, supporting COs with capacity development of national stakeholders, and with leading on monitoring of audit recommendations (or similar e.g., GF Management Actions) to identify gaps in guidance materials.ย 

Scope of Work

Key duties and responsibilities include:

Lead on training and capability building initiatives for the GFPHST PSM team, the CO PSM Teams and the broader communities of practice (COP) linked with managing health products; Lead on development of and/or updates to technical guidance documents, SOPs, training materials, and delivery of webinars for Country Offices; Lead on development or revision of HPM web-based training materials for external users, and support resolution of issues reported by users; Monitor PSM audit recommendations and Global Fund Management Actions across the portfolio and, when necessary, lead on portfolio root cause analysis and propose mitigation measures, including development of relevant materials to support COs to address the recurring audit issues;ย  Leads on the maintenance of roster of PSM experts and supports theย GFPHST Senior Health PSM Advisor (Copenhagen) and COs in recruitment processes, including the development of terms of reference, screening, interview panels Manage synthesis of lessons learned and sharing of best practices in HPM, through engagements with COs, conducting survey(s), research, case studies, crowd sourcing through online portals. Actively engage in internal and external technical working groups, as directed by the GFPHST Senior Health PSM Advisor;ย  Build strategic partnerships and coordinate with GFPHST and in close collaboration with COs, Regional Bureaus (including Hubs), Bureau of Management Services, Legal Office, Office of Audit and Investigations, Global Fund, and other health stakeholders (GAVI, GDF, WHO, UNICEF, WFP).ย  The incumbent performs other duties within their functional profile as deemed necessary for the efficient functioning of the Office and the Organization.
